Lead Physician Assistant Surgical - Orthopedics

UTHealth HoustonHouston, TX
Onsite

About The Position

Provides advanced medical care to patients in a surgical setting, in one or more specialized surgical areas under the direction of a surgeon, and educational or administrative services to the department.

Requirements

  • Advanced proficiency in the use of medical and surgical instruments and equipment required by work.
  • Physician Assistant - Certified (PA-C) by National Commission on Certification of Physician Assistants (NCCPA) required
  • Basic Life Support (BLS) by American Heart Association (AHA) required or Advanced Cardiovascular Life Support (ACLS) by American Heart Association (AHA) required
  • Clinical specialty certification determined by the department required
  • 5 years of surgery experience required

Nice To Haves

  • Doctorate Degree preferred

Responsibilities

  • Administers advanced, complex, and standardized patient care procedures in a surgical and/or clinical setting that requires advanced experience and specialized training in surgery that would otherwise be performed by an surgeon/physician, but which does not constitute the practice of medicine.
  • Manages the collection of patient histories, medical record documentation, performs physical examinations, orders and interprets pre-operative and post-operative imaging or laboratory data, and provides episodic/pre-operative/post-operative care as delegated by the supervising physician.
  • Duties may include training, monitoring, or assessing departmental advanced care providers for purposes of hiring, onboarding, remedial consultation, promotion, and quality improvement initiatives.
  • Duties may include participation in the orientation and education of departmental visiting students, residents, and fellows to include presentations, observation, research, and providing feedback to the host faculty or director of education.
  • Duties may include administrative tasks related to the departmental missions of education, research, and patient care to include committee work, attending or hosting meetings, and any other tasks assigned by the department.
  • Prepares and cares for supplies and equipment.
  • Responds to emergency situations.
  • Manages Human Resources activities of department in regards to: recruiting and selection, hiring and termination, training, professional development, mentoring, counseling, performance evaluations, and salary planning.
  • Performs other duties as assigned.
